Hull Type: Full Keel with water tanks part of keel
Rigging Type:Cutter
LOA:38.00 ft / 11.58 m
LWL:35.00 ft / 10.67 m
S.A. (reported):820.00 ft² / 76.18 m²
Beam:11.58 ft / 3.53 m
Displacement:30,000.00 lb / 13,608 kg
Ballast:10,500.00 lb / 4,763 kg
Max Draft:5.17 ft / 1.58 m
Construction:FG
Ballast Type:Lead
Completed: 2000
Builder:Cecil Lange & Son (USA)/ Cape George Marine Works
Designer:William Atkin/Cecil Lange

Lithium batteries (2021) Low hour Nanni diesel (2015) Carol Hasse Custom Sails (2021) All new standing rigging by Port Townsend Rigging (2019) Solar 760 watts (2021) Upgraded electronics (2018) Full suite RayMarine instruments and radar Solar Panels that allow for off grid living
12 volt refrigerator/freezer in cockpit Webasco Hydronic Heater with vents in the salon, head and v-berth Boat cover for storage Noseum screens enclose cockpit Shadetree cover for when at anchor Dodger extension that connects the bimini to the Dodger Shade Screens for the Cockpit when you want shade and air flow Custom built Healthcraft mattress for V berth All dishes, cups, utensils, flatware and pots/pans included portable induction cooktop for those days you're in a marina Propane 3 burner Force 10 stove/oven
U.S. Watermaker that uses off the shelf filters and parts Refrigerator in galley installed in 2024
